Overview

Multitype optical components encompass a broad range of devices designed to control light in industrial and scientific applications. These include lenses, prisms, mirrors, filters, and beam splitters, each serving distinct functions such as focusing, dispersing, or redirecting light. Manufactured from materials like borosilicate glass, fused silica, or specialized polymers, these components are critical in sectors like telecommunications, aerospace, and medical imaging. Their performance hinges on precision engineering, often involving anti-reflective or dichroic coatings to enhance efficiency.

Structure and Working Principle

Optical components operate based on principles of refraction, reflection, and diffraction. For instance, convex lenses converge light via refraction, while dichroic filters selectively transmit/reflect specific wavelengths using thin-film interference. Complex systems may integrate multiple components, such as a laser setup combining collimating lenses and polarizers. Advanced designs account for factors like wavefront distortion and thermal expansion to maintain accuracy under operational stress.

Key Features

High-grade optical components exhibit minimal surface imperfections (scratch-dig < 40-20) and tight tolerances (e.g., λ/10 wavefront error). Coatings like MgF₂ or hard carbon enhance durability and reduce light loss. Customization is common, with parameters including diameter (1–300 mm), curvature radius, and coating spectra tailored to applications such as UV lithography or infrared sensing. Environmental resistance (e.g., to humidity or radiation) is critical for harsh settings.

Application Areas

In telecommunications, fiber optic couplers and isolators rely on precision optics to minimize signal loss. Medical devices like endoscopes use gradient-index lenses for compact imaging. Industrial lasers employ beam expanders and harmonic separators, while aerospace systems integrate ruggedized mirrors for LiDAR. Consumer electronics, such as smartphone cameras, also depend on miniature aspheric lenses.

Maintenance and Precautions

Proper handling is essential to avoid contamination or damage. Use lint-free wipes and optical cleaning solutions; never touch coated surfaces directly. Store components in nitrogen-purged containers if humidity sensitivity is high. Regular inspections for scratches or coating degradation can prevent performance drops. For high-power laser applications, ensure components are rated for the intended wattage to avoid thermal cracking.

B2B Procurement Guide

Specify parameters like material (e.g., N-BK7 for visible light), coating type (AR, HR), and dimensional tolerances. Bulk orders often qualify for discounts, but lead times may extend for custom designs. Verify suppliers’ ISO certifications and testing reports (e.g., interferometry data). For critical applications, request prototypes or witness testing. MOQs vary; some manufacturers offer small batches for R&D.
